Vin (min) (V) 0.8 Vin (max) (V) 16.5 Number of channels 1 Features Gate ON/OFF control, Reverse current blocking Iq (typ) (mA) 1.2 Iq (max) (mA) 7 FET External single FET IGate source (typ) (µA) 290 IGate source (max) (µA) 350 IGate sink (typ) (mA) 5 IGate pulsed (typ) (A) 2.35 Operating temperature range (°C) -40 to 85 Rating Catalog Imax (A) 250 VGS (max) (V) 11.5 Device type ORing controller Product type ORing controller

  • Control External FET for N+1 and ORing
  • Controls Buses From 3 V to 16.5 V
  • External Enable
  • N-Channel MOSFETControl
  • Rapid Device Turnoff Protects Bus Integrity
  • Programmable Turn-Off Threshold
  • Soft Turn on Reduces Bus Transients
  • Industrial Temperature Range: –40°C to 85°C
  • 8-Pin TSSOP and SOIC Packages
  • APPLICATIONS
    • N+1 Power Supplies
    • Server Blades
    • Telecom Systems
    • High Availability Power Modules

The TPS2419 controller, in conjunction with an external N-channel MOSFET, provides the reverse current protection of an ORing diode with the efficiency of a MOSFET. The TPS2419 can be used to combine multiple power supplies to a common bus in an N+1 configuration, or to combine redundant input power buses.

Applications for the TPS2419 include a wide range of systems including servers and telecom. These applications often have either N+1 redundant power supplies, redundant power buses, or both. Redundant power sources must have the equivalent of a diode OR to prevent reverse current during faults and hotplug.

Accurate voltage sensing and a programmable turn-off threshold allows operation to be tailored for a wide range of implementations and bus characteristics. The TPS2419 brings out an enable pin which allows the system to force the MOSFET off under light-load, high noise conditions.
